AvaTrade vs Pepperstone: Which Broker Is Better in 2026?
AvaTrade, founded 2006 in Dublin, is regulated by ASIC, CBI, FSA, FSCA, ADGM. Pepperstone, founded 2010 in Melbourne, is regulated by FCA, ASIC, DFSA, CMA, SCB. | Feature | AvaTrade | Pepperstone |
|---|---|---|
| Overall Score | 4.6/5 | 4.3/5 |
| Regulation | ASIC, CBI, FSA, FSCA, ADGM | FCA, ASIC, DFSA, CMA, SCB |
| Min Deposit | $100 | $0 |
| EUR/USD Spread | 0.9 pips | 0.0 pips |
| Commission | $0 | $6/lot |
| Platforms | MT4, MT5, AvaTradeGO | MT4, MT5, cTrader |
| Max Leverage | 1:400 | 1:500 |
| Withdrawal Time | 1-2 days | 1-2 days |
| Withdrawal Fee | $0 | $0 |
| Inactivity Fee | $50 after 3 months | $0 |
| Islamic Account | Yes | Yes |
| US Clients | No | No |
| Founded | 2006 | 2010 |
| Headquarters | Dublin | Melbourne |
